Recent Posts From Europe

9 Kihnu Eesti

Kihnu Island

Kihnu Island is a large island that can be found in the Gulf of Riga, in the Baltic Sea, and it belongs to [...]

National Library of Latvia

The National Library of Latvia, sometimes referred to as Castle of Light, is a cultural institution that has an important role in the [...]
4 Pheasant

Pheasant Island

Pheasant Island, better known as Isla de los Faisanes, Île des Faisans, and Konpantzia, is a very tiny uninhabited islet that is located [...]